CHADBOURN—Malichia Ward, 67, of 360 Dessie Road, Chadbourn, died Monday, September 23, at Southeastern Regional Medical Center in Lumberton.
He was a retired U.S. Army veteran.
The funeral will be 2:00 PM Saturday, September 28, at Zion Wall Free Will Baptist Church, 415 West Institute Street, Chadbourn, by Elder Wendell Gore, pastor. Burial, with full military honors, will be in the Belvue Cemetery.
Viewing will be at Peoples Funeral Home of Whiteville Friday from 6:00 to 7:00 PM and at the church Saturday one hour prior to and following the service.
Surviving are his wife, Ernestine W. Ward; daughters, Tonia Davidson of Fuquay Varina and Tamara McCollum of Whiteville; son, Malachia Ward, Jr. of Chadbourn; sisters, Ora Bell Faison of Boston, MA and Shirley Brooks of Washington, DC; and brothers, Willie Lee Ward of Chadbourn and Larry Ward of Whiteville.
